- 3 are please referred to Fig.1, the utility model provides a kind of technical solution:The fixture of the electromechanical automatic production, including Portal frame 2, the top nose of the portal frame 2 are installed with sliding slot 3, and the left end of the sliding slot 3 is installed with first and watches Take motor 4, the left end drive connection of the right end output terminal of first servo motor 4 and the first screw 5, first screw 5 Right end connect with the internal drive of bearing 8, first screw 5 and bearing 8 are arranged at the inside of sliding slot 3, described first It is fixedly connected outside the stage casing of screw 5 by rotating nut with the rear end of movable plate 6, the front of the movable plate 6 is welded with gas Cylinder 7, the bottom output terminal of the cylinder 7 are fixedly connected with the top of chuck body 1, and the chuck body 1 includes sleeve 9, institute The left end for stating sleeve 9 is fixedly connected with the top right end of first clamping plate 11, and the internal slide of the sleeve 9 is connected with interior sliding bar 10, the right end of the interior sliding bar 10 is fixedly connected with the top left of second clamping plate 12, and the inside of the first clamping plate 11 is set Have a mounting hole 13, the inside of the mounting hole 13 is installed with the second servo motor 14, second servo motor 14 it is defeated Outlet and the left end of the second screw 16 are sequentially connected, the right end of second screw 16 and the screw thread of 12 intrinsic silicon of second clamping plate Hole 15 is threadedly coupled.
Specifically, the first clamping plate 11 and the symmetrical parallel setting of 12 relative axle of second clamping plate.
Specifically, the first clamping plate 11 and 12 bottom of second clamping plate practise physiognomy and are equipped with anti-skidding grinding tooth 18, it is anti-by setting Sliding grinding tooth 18 improves the frictional force of fixture and workpiece.
Specifically, socket spring 17 outside the middle-end of second screw 16.
Specifically, the inside of the mounting hole 13 and the outside of the second servo motor 14 are socketed with yielding rubber pad piece, subtract The vibrations of few second servo motor 14 improve the stability of fixture.
Specifically, Gu Ding is connected with baffle 19 at the top of the right end of second screw 16, the diameter of the baffle 19 is more than The diameter of threaded hole 15 avoids second clamping plate 12 from obscission occur.
Specifically, in use, portal frame 2 is mounted on electromechanical automatic assembly line, the first servo motor 4 of startup so that First screw 5 is in the inside of bearing 8 so that rotating nut moves left and right on the first screw 5, so as to drive movable plate 6 in cunning The inside of slot 3 moves left and right so that cylinder 7 drives chuck body 1 to move left and right, and makes by the way that the piston rod of cylinder 7 is flexible up and down Chuck body 1 can be realized and be moved up and down, pass through and start the second servo motor 14 so that the second screw 16 drives second clamping plate 12 and first clamping plate 11 complete expansion and be closed, so as to being gripped to workpiece.
